#b318f4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b318f4 is composed of 70.2% red, 9.4%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.6% cyan, 90.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 282.3 degrees, a saturation of 90.9% and a lightness of 52.5%. #b318f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ff30ff with #6700e9. Closest websafe color is: #cc00ff.

#b318f4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b318f4 has RGB values of R:179, G:24,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0.9,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 11737332.
